What Are AI Customer Support Jobs?
AI customer support jobs involve assisting customers using artificial intelligence-powered tools and platforms. Instead of manually typing every response, you work alongside AI systems that suggest responses, automate routine tasks, and help you serve customers faster and more effectively.
These roles differ from traditional customer service by integrating technology that learns from interactions and improves over time.
Key characteristics of AI customer support positions:
- Use AI-powered platforms for ticket management and responses
- Handle escalated queries that AI cannot resolve alone
- Train and improve AI chatbot responses
- Monitor AI interactions for quality and accuracy
- Provide human empathy for sensitive customer issues
Real-world example: A customer support agent in Nairobi works for a U.S. e-commerce company. When customers contact support, AI handles 60% of simple questions automatically. The agent focuses on the remaining 40% of complex issues, using AI-suggested responses as starting points, then personalizing based on context.
Another agent specializes in training AI chatbots by reviewing conversations, identifying where AI failed, and teaching the system better responses. This role pays $800-1,500 monthly for remote work.
How AI Customer Support Works: Step-by-Step
Understanding the workflow helps you prepare for these roles effectively.
Step 1: Customer Initiates Contact
A customer reaches out via email, chat, phone, or social media with a question or problem.
Step 2: AI Initial Assessment
The AI system analyzes the query, categorizes it by type and urgency, and either responds automatically or routes to a human agent.
Step 3: Agent Receives Assignment
If human intervention is needed, the system assigns the ticket to you with context, customer history, and AI-suggested responses.
Step 4: Review and Customize
You review the AI suggestion, verify accuracy, customize the tone and content, and add personal touches or additional information.
Step 5: Send Response
You deliver the response through the platform. The AI learns from your edits and improvements.
Step 6: Follow-Up and Resolution
You monitor the conversation until resolved. Document the solution for future AI training.
Step 7: Quality Review
Some positions involve reviewing other agents’ interactions or AI responses, rating quality, and suggesting improvements.
Types of AI Customer Support Jobs Available
The field offers various specializations depending on your interests and skills.
1. AI-Assisted Chat Support Agent
Handle live customer conversations using AI-powered chat platforms that suggest responses in real-time.
Effort Level: Medium
Earning Potential: $400-1,200 per month
Best For: Fast typers with good communication skills
Common Platforms: LivePerson, Zendesk, Intercom
Responsibilities:
- Respond to customer chats using AI assistance
- Personalize automated suggestions
- Handle multiple conversations simultaneously
- Escalate complex issues appropriately
2. Email Support Specialist with AI Tools
Manage customer email inquiries using AI systems that draft responses based on previous successful interactions.
Effort Level: Low to Medium
Earning Potential: $350-1,000 per month
Best For: Strong writers preferring asynchronous communication
Common Platforms: Zendesk, Freshdesk, Help Scout
Responsibilities:
- Review and edit AI-generated email responses
- Handle detailed customer inquiries
- Maintain professional tone and brand voice
- Document solutions for knowledge base
3. AI Chatbot Trainer
Teach AI systems to respond more effectively by reviewing conversations, correcting mistakes, and providing better alternative responses.
Effort Level: Medium
Earning Potential: $500-1,500 per month
Best For: Detail-oriented people who enjoy problem-solving
Common Platforms: Remotasks, Appen, Scale AI
Responsibilities:
- Review chatbot conversations for accuracy
- Identify failure points and improvement opportunities
- Write better sample responses
- Test chatbot improvements
4. Customer Service Quality Analyst
Evaluate both AI and human agent interactions, rating quality and providing feedback for continuous improvement.
Effort Level: Medium
Earning Potential: $600-1,800 per month
Best For: Experienced customer service professionals
Common Platforms: Concentrix, TTEC, Alorica
Responsibilities:
- Audit customer interactions for quality
- Provide feedback to agents and AI systems
- Identify training needs
- Report trends and issues to management
5. Social Media Support with AI Monitoring
Manage customer service on social platforms using AI tools that monitor mentions, analyze sentiment, and suggest responses.
Effort Level: Medium to High
Earning Potential: $500-1,500 per month
Best For: Social media savvy individuals
Common Platforms: Sprout Social, Hootsuite, Brand24
Responsibilities:
- Monitor social channels for customer inquiries
- Respond using AI-assisted tools
- Manage public and private interactions
- Track sentiment and escalate issues
6. Technical Support with AI Diagnostics
Provide technical assistance using AI tools that diagnose problems and suggest solutions based on vast databases of past issues.
Effort Level: High
Earning Potential: $800-2,500 per month
Best For: Tech-savvy problem solvers
Common Platforms: Support.com, SupportNinja, Working Solutions
Responsibilities:
- Troubleshoot technical issues with AI assistance
- Guide customers through solutions
- Document new issues for AI learning
- Escalate to specialized teams when needed
7. Multilingual AI Support Agent
Handle customer inquiries in multiple languages, with AI providing translation assistance and cultural context.
Effort Level: Medium
Earning Potential: $600-2,000 per month
Best For: Bilingual or multilingual individuals
Common Platforms: Global companies, BPO firms
Responsibilities:
- Provide support in multiple languages
- Verify AI translation accuracy
- Adapt responses for cultural appropriateness
- Bridge language gaps effectively
8. Voice Support with AI Call Routing
Handle phone calls with AI systems that route calls intelligently, provide real-time information during calls, and suggest solutions.
Effort Level: Medium to High
Earning Potential: $500-1,400 per month
Best For: Clear speakers with patience
Common Platforms: Liveops, Arise, Working Solutions
Responsibilities:
- Answer customer phone calls
- Use AI-provided information during calls
- Follow AI-suggested scripts flexibly
- Maintain call quality and resolution rates
9. Customer Success Manager with AI Insights
Use AI analytics to identify at-risk customers, predict needs, and proactively reach out to ensure satisfaction and retention.
Effort Level: High
Earning Potential: $1,000-3,000 per month
Best For: Relationship builders with business sense
Common Platforms: Gainsight, ChurnZero, Totango
Responsibilities:
- Monitor customer health scores
- Proactively engage based on AI predictions
- Develop retention strategies
- Coordinate with sales and product teams
10. Help Desk Administrator
Manage the AI helpdesk platform itself, configuring automation rules, managing workflows, and ensuring the system runs smoothly.
Effort Level: High
Earning Potential: $1,200-3,500 per month
Best For: Technically minded organizers
Common Platforms: Zendesk, Freshdesk, ServiceNow
Responsibilities:
- Configure and maintain helpdesk software
- Create automation rules and workflows
- Train team on platform usage
- Generate reports and analytics
Payment Methods:
Most companies pay via PayPal, Payoneer, direct bank transfer, or Wise. Kenyan workers typically receive payments in USD or local currency depending on employer. For Kenyan residents, online support jobs often integrate with M-Pesa through third-party services.
Salary Expectations: Realistic Earning Potential
Understanding what you can actually earn helps you evaluate opportunities properly.
Entry-Level (0-6 months experience)
- $300-800 per month for part-time positions
- $600-1,200 per month for full-time roles
- Basic chat or email support positions
- Hourly rates typically $3-7 per hour
Intermediate (6-18 months experience)
- $800-1,500 per month part-time
- $1,200-2,000 per month full-time
- Specialized roles or team lead positions
- Hourly rates $7-12 per hour
Advanced (18+ months experience)
- $1,500-2,500 per month part-time
- $2,000-4,000+ per month full-time
- Management, training, or specialized technical roles
- Hourly rates $12-20+ per hour
Factors Affecting Your Earnings
- Company size and industry
- Required skill level and specialization
- Languages spoken
- Full-time vs part-time commitment
- Performance metrics and bonuses
- Geographic location of employer
These figures represent legitimate positions from established companies. Be skeptical of offers significantly higher without reasonable justification or that require upfront payment.

Common Mistakes to Avoid
1. Not Testing Your Internet Before Applying
Many applicants get hired then realize their internet isn’t stable enough. Test speed and reliability during the hours you’d work.
2. Underestimating the Skill Requirements
“Anyone can do customer service” is false. It requires specific skills and emotional intelligence. Be honest about your capabilities.
3. Applying Without a Quiet Workspace
Background noise is unprofessional and often grounds for termination. Ensure you have a proper workspace before starting.
4. Ignoring Company Culture and Values
Research companies before applying. Working for a company whose values you disagree with leads to burnout and poor performance.
5. Being Too Dependent on AI
AI assists but cannot replace human judgment. Over-relying on automated suggestions without personalization frustrates customers.
6. Not Reading Customer Inquiries Carefully
Rushing leads to sending wrong information or missing the actual question. Accuracy matters more than speed.
7. Taking Difficult Customers Personally
Angry customers are frustrated with the situation, not you personally. Developing emotional resilience is essential.
8. Lying During Application or Training
Exaggerating skills or experience leads to poor performance and termination. Be honest about your abilities.

How to Identify Legitimate Opportunities:
- Company has established online presence and reviews
- Clear job description with specific responsibilities
- Reasonable salary range (not “earn $5,000 weekly guaranteed”)
- No upfront fees or purchases required
- Professional application process
- Direct company hiring (or reputable recruiting firm)
Red Flags to Avoid:
- Guaranteed high income with no experience
- Requests for payment for training or equipment
- Vague job descriptions
- No company information or contact details
- Pressure to start immediately without proper vetting
- Communication only through WhatsApp or Telegram
- Grammar and spelling errors in job postings

Why AI Hasn’t Eliminated These Jobs:
AI handles routine queries but struggles with:
- Complex problems requiring judgment
- Emotional situations needing empathy
- Escalated angry customers
- Nuanced interpretation of requests
- Creative problem-solving
Humans remain essential for quality customer service. AI is a tool, not a replacement.
Frequently Asked Questions
Do I need prior customer service experience?
Not always. Many entry-level positions provide training and hire based on communication skills, attitude, and reliability rather than experience. However, experience does help you qualify for better-paying positions faster.
Can I work AI customer support jobs from Kenya?
Yes, many companies hire globally for remote positions. Ensure you have reliable internet, can work during required hours (considering time zones), and meet language requirements. Some positions specifically seek African markets for timezone coverage.
What are the best AI helpdesk tools to learn?
Zendesk, Freshdesk, Intercom, and Help Scout are most common. Many employers train you on their specific platform, but familiarizing yourself with one through free trials gives you an advantage.
How many hours do I need to work?
This varies by employer. Part-time positions may be 20-25 hours weekly, full-time typically 35-40 hours. Some companies offer flexible scheduling, others require specific shift coverage.
Is the pay enough to live on?
Entry-level positions ($600-1,200 monthly) may supplement other income or work as primary income in lower cost-of-living areas. With experience, earnings of $1,500-3,000+ monthly are achievable and can provide comfortable living in many regions.
What about customer service automation replacing my job?
Customer service automation handles simple tasks, but creates new roles like AI trainers, quality analysts, and complex issue specialists. As AI improves, human roles evolve rather than disappear. Focus on developing skills AI cannot replicate: empathy, creativity, and complex problem-solving.
Do I need special equipment?
Most companies require a computer (laptop or desktop), reliable high-speed internet, and a USB headset for voice positions. Some provide equipment or stipends. Budget approximately $300-600 for adequate setup if purchasing yourself.
